Our lone recruit for next year Mike Crawford led Tipton HS to victory tonight over Madison grant 70-58 to advance to the regional semifinals in class 2A. Crawford poured in 35 points and also became just the 43rd player in Indiana HS basketball history to score over 2000 points in their career.

ESPN: Crawford is a 2*, "65 ESPN points" on the scale, 6'4", 195 SG, offers from Yale, Stetson, Lamar, and Gardner-Webb.
